Yes. Watching the broadcast version of Sukuna vs. Mahoraga is like watching a concert through a fence. The Blu-ray repack removes the fence.
The repack respects the choreography. The broadcast made it difficult to track how Mahoraga’s adaptation worked (e.g., how it adapted to slashing damage but was overwhelmed by the thermobaric fire arrow). With the corrected lighting and frame rates, the strategy becomes clear: Sukuna didn’t beat Mahoraga with brute force alone; he exploited the time lag of the adaptation wheel. The repack allows you to see the wheel tick four times before the explosion.

Perhaps the most meme-worthy fix involves Sukuna’s expression. In the broadcast, his manic grin was sometimes soft. In the repack, the line art is sharper, and the shadows under his eyes are deeper, emphasizing the "King of Curses" aura. The infamous shot of Sukuna laughing while Mahoraga screams received a full redraw of the facial anatomy, turning a good shot into an iconic one.

The most immediate change is the brightness. In the repack, Malevolent Shrine no longer looks like a grey filter over Tokyo. The black-and-white domain contrast is stark and crisp, while the subsequent fire arrow explodes with a luminance that feels genuinely volcanic. The seizure warnings are gone, allowing the raw impact of the scene to land.
